Porto is set to face Sporting CP in a crucial semi-final match of the Taça de Portugal.
As of early Tuesday, Sporting CP holds a narrow 1-0 lead going into this second leg.
The match kicks off at 3:45 p.m. ET on April 22, 2026.
Fans are eager for the showdown at Estádio do Dragão, with both teams vying for a spot in the final.

The atmosphere promises to be electric, with a special choreography planned for the teams’ entrance.
Supporters are urged to arrive early to participate in this visual display, which uses colored cards.
They are also requested to keep their cards in assigned places to ensure a coordinated effect.
This initiative aims to enhance the match experience and create a memorable atmosphere in the stands.
